Disappointed - ordered iphone 6 plus and got iphone 6 - now waiting

shareque
2: Seeker
2: Seeker

I ordered the iphone 6 plus a week and a bit ago and told the customer service representative 3 times that i want the iphone plus, 128gb model, in gold, and on the 7gb (£58.50) plan for 12 months. she kept reconfirming which should have really raised alarm bells, but it didnt. Sure enough on the 19th, when the iphone launched they sent me the new iphone (great tracking and information on that by the way. I cant fault vodafone on that). So when i opened it, it looked strange that the package didnt say iphone 6 plus but on the other hand, the package did look different to the previous models anyway so i thought maybe its just a new thing apple did. When i finally opened the package the phone looked much smaller than i anticipated so i took the ruler out and realised that its the 4.7 and not the 5.5inch model, ie iphone 6 rather than the plus. I called the next morning (as i only opened my phone late at night after i came home) and surely they insisted i made a mistake ordering and that they are out of the phone and cant do anything until they get more in stock. So i should call again next week to order. When i asked if they can just send one out when they have it in stock they told me they cant do it. So i called again today and now have been told that i will have to call in again on Tuesday afternoon as they wont have new stock until then. The system issue is as they can only take new orders for new phones but not exchanges. So now i am going to have to call again in a day's time while i have been paying the new tariff (a whopping £45 a month above my last tariff) since the day i ordered. I am scared to use the phone they sent me as i am worried if i scratch it for some reason they will charge me for it (as the case i ordered clearly doesnt fit the iphone 6 but the plus).. I can see on their site that vodafone will credit £5 per week for everybody who had to upgrade early to new contract but didnt receive their iphone yet, but in my case i am probably have to rely on them sending me a replacement some time ove rthe next week, when it is available (as new customers will probably be served first rather than people who have been on their network for several years) and pay the premium for an upgraded significantly more expensive phone contract without the actual phone. I am not happy, especially as i felt it was me who made the mistake ordering the wrong phone AND that new customers could get a phone but that anybody suffering from Vodafone's own mistake should wait.
